An energy broker is a professional who works on behalf of businesses to procure energy contracts at a competitive rate. They act as a middleman between energy suppliers and businesses, negotiating the best possible rates for their clients. Due to their expertise and in-depth knowledge of the industry, energy brokers may be a very useful resource for companies of all sizes.

Energy Broker vs. Energy Supplier: What’s the Difference?

It’s critical to comprehend the distinction between an energy supplier and a broker of energy. A corporation that delivers energy to businesses is known as an energy supplier. On the other hand, an energy broker serves as a go-between between the energy supplier and the company. They negotiate the most advantageous terms for their clients. While an energy supplier can offer competitive rates, an energy broker provides additional value by offering expertise and industry knowledge.

Energy Broker Fees and Pricing

Energy broker fees and pricing can vary depending on the broker and the services offered. While some brokers charge a flat fee, others take a cut of the savings they help their clients achieve. Prior to entering into a contract, it’s critical to comprehend the broker’s pricing structure.
